LATEST WAR NEWS.
London, May 24. Disastrous floods in Roumania have carried away bridges, and railway and other works. The Turkish ironclads are bombarding Caucasian towns on the coast of the Black Sea. The Emperor Alexander proceeds to Ployesti, the head-quarters. On Jbis arrival it is expected that active preparations on the Danube will commence.
